This comprehensive service and repair manual is specifically designed for the 2001 KIA OPTIMA (MS) G 2.5 DOHC model. It offers detailed instructions and proven techniques to guide you through various service and repair procedures. The manual covers a wide range of topics, including engine maintenance, electrical systems, transmission repair, brake systems, steering and suspension components, and bodywork. Whether you're a professional mechanic or a dedicated DIY enthusiast, this manual provides the essential information you need to maintain and repair your KIA OPTIMA efficiently and effectively.

The KIA OPTIMA (MS) 2001 G 2.5 DOHC is a mid-size sedan that was produced by Kia Motors from 2000 to 2005. It was the second generation of the OPTIMA model line, and saw a significant upgrade in terms of design, features, and performance compared to the first generation. The MS designation refers to the model's platform, which was shared with other Kia and Hyundai models of the time. The "G" in the model designation indicates a gasoline engine, while the "2.5 DOHC" refers to the 2.5-liter four-cylinder engine with dual overhead camshafts. The engine offered 168 horsepower and 168 lb-ft of torque, providing adequate power for everyday driving. The OPTIMA (MS) came standard with a 5-speed manual transmission, but a 4-speed automatic transmission was also available as an option.

The KIA OPTIMA (MS) 2001 G 2.5 DOHC was known for its spacious interior, comfortable ride, and reliable performance. It featured a well-designed dashboard with a straightforward layout and good ergonomics. The car offered ample headroom and legroom for both front and rear passengers, making it a good choice for families or those who frequently travel with passengers. The OPTIMA (MS) was also equipped with a variety of standard and optional features, including air conditioning, power windows and locks, a CD player, and an anti-theft system. While the OPTIMA (MS) was not considered a sporty car, its relatively strong engine and responsive steering made it a fun and engaging car to drive. Overall, the KIA OPTIMA (MS) 2001 G 2.5 DOHC was a well-rounded mid-size sedan that offered a good balance of features, performance, and value for the price.
